**Alert: Undo stack corruption in SketchLoom**

Heads up — we're seeing the undo/redo history in SketchLoom's canvas editor get scrambled after a node-group move followed by a quick redo. The stack seems to drop the intermediate transform, so users end up with orphaned connectors. It only triggers when autosave fires mid-operation, which is why QA missed it. Please flag anything in the history-merge logic that mutates entries in place. If you spot a likely culprit, ping the editor platform crew directly.

alerts address for kafof-bagag: kasael@olvarqdyn.corp

This change reworks the seat-map renderer for the Oakhollow Playhouse client so that zoom and pan no longer trigger a full re-layout. Seats are now drawn in tiers of canvas layers, and only the dirty tier repaints on hover. Performance on the balcony view (roughly 1,400 seats) improved from 40ms to 6ms per frame on the reference laptop. One caveat: the culling margins and layer thresholds were picked empirically against the Playhouse floor plan. Here are the constants I settled on.

tuning table, kawep-tawif:
CAPS = {
    "olidor": 80,
    "belion": 7,
    "quenys": 225,
    "druox": 839,
    "fraath": 482,
}

**Capacity note — Vellastra dispatch simulator.** For the eng sync: simulating the 40-car Marrowgate tower at 10x speed saturates one worker at roughly 9k rider events/sec, so we'll shard by bank rather than by floor. Memory stays flat if the event ring is sized correctly. The knobs we propose locking in are these.

tuning table, hahof-tafop:
RATE_LIMITS = {
    "ulaix": 10,
    "wenath": 1,
}

Onboarding: weather-alert fan-out (Stormvane). Alerts enter via the Gully queue, fan out to regional topics, then to subscriber shards. Contractors: never publish to shards directly. Test against the sandbox region only. Latency budget is 90 seconds end to end; breaches page the on-call. Sandbox credentials live in the sealed config bundle, which unlocks with the recovery passphrase below.

unlock words, bawef-kahap: sorax-sorir-quenys-aldok